Default Got the Club Car/Solo Rider going

I got the Club Car/Solo Rider out today for a ride. After nursing the dead batteries back and repairing the hand throttles, I was able to get it out for a short ride. It doesn't accelerate like a regular cart. If you squeeze the throttle wide open as fast as you can, it starts off slowly and then accelerates to full speed. I checked it with the GPS and it runs about 12 MPH. Also the steering is very quick at speed. As you slow down the steering is much more forgiving. It takes some getting used to. I think it would be a little squirrelly at 20+ MPH. Also, when it comes to a stop a solenoid locks the brakes. Either brake control works both rear brakes. Same with the throttle.
